Manchester City manager Sven Goran Eriksson has admitted that he wanted Roque Santa Cruz, but was beaten to his signature by Mark Hughes.
Rovers signed the Paraguayan International last summer for a bargain price from Bayern Munich, but the former England coach has admitted that he was interested in the striker (which seems to be the real area his side are lacking, a real goalscoring striker) but missed out to Rovers as his interest came too late.
Eriksson said: “Santa Cruz was on my radar but I was just a bit too late.
“I saw him many times for Bayern Munich – and for Paraguay. It is no surprise to me how well he has done in The Premier League because he is a very good player.
“He did well against Chelsea and when you look at the game overall, Blackburn were very unlucky to lose, so we know how tough it is going to be for us.”
